    A long time coming: WA governor to prioritize school funding

    As they mud themselves off and examine for severe harm after this 12 months’s legislative session, just about everybody targeted on training in Washington acknowledges that the state’s present funding mannequin just isn’t assembly the mark.

    Lawmakers lastly eliminated an unpleasant and arbitrary cap on the share of special-needs college students the state will cowl. However that long-awaited assist seems to be a matter of giving with one hand whereas taking with the opposite: There have been zero will increase to Studying Help cash for low-income college students who’re struggling academically, and extreme cuts to applications that assist foster children, homeless youth and youths in poor households making an attempt to go to school.

    Even with $10 billion extra funneled into colleges because the historic McCleary college funding go well with was resolved in 2017, almost two dozen districts are in such deep water financially they’ve triggered state oversight or are veering towards that pink zone — together with rich areas like Bellevue. This strongly means that Washington’s college funding system just isn’t working, for anybody.

    However a disaster can beget options.

    For the previous 12 months, two dozen college superintendents have been meeting to seed a deep conversation about overhauling the way in which Washington doles out {dollars} to varsities. Gov. Bob Ferguson seems prepared to leap into the fray. Final week he advised The Seattle Occasions editorial board that, in occupied with areas to sort out throughout his first 12 months on the helm, “training’s clearly on the high of the record.”

    That’s a refreshing change from his predecessor, who tiptoed across the quagmire that’s college funding. The state Board of Training additionally seems to help a change. “Washington’s training funding system is targeted on formulation, adults and property values — not scholar wants,” says director Mary Fertakis.

    With individuals at each stage — from college districts, to advocates, lawmakers and even the governor pointed in the identical path — we lastly could also be at important mass, on the verge of overhauling a sclerotic, unresponsive and outdated college funding system to undertake one that really helps all children.
